    How to make Crepe

    A crepe is a type of thin pancake, made both as sweet crepes and savory ones. Crepes are served with a variety of fillings and toppings. While a savory galette is made with buckwheat flour, wheat flour-based is referred to as crepes with sweet fillings.

    In my recipe for today, I have made the base with All Purpose Flour along with a pinch of Baking Soda, Baking Powder. A typical Crepe is made with Wheat flour or buckwheat flour, milk, eggs. You can replace this recipe with wheat flour and it will still taste great.

    We have something similar in Indian Cuisine made with both Wheat flour and All-Purpose Flour, except we don't always add sugar. When we make for kids, we add sugar, else it's mixed and made as a savory pancake.

    Ingredients and alternatives

    All Purpose Flour: You can replace the All purpose flour used in these crepes with wheat flour as well.

    Cocoa Powder: While I have previously used Chocolate Syrup, I have used Cocoa powder. If you don't have cocoa powder, you can use the chocolate compound as well.

    Leavening Agent: Since this is almost instant, I have used Baking Soda and Baking Powder. These make it soft and easy.

    Sweeter: I used powdered sugar so that I can mix it easily in the batter.

    Liquid: I used 2 parts Milk and 1 part water to make the batter.

    Serving suggestions

    For extra taste, you can drizzle Condensed Milk on top or Chocolate Syrup.

    Ingredients

    • 2 cups All Purpose Flour
    • 3 tbsp Sugar powdered
    • 3 tbsp Cocoa Powder
    • A Pinch Baking Soda
    • 1/4 tsp Baking Powder
    • 2 cups Milk add water if required
    • Butter as required
    • Condensed Milk as required for topping

    Instructions

    • Take all the ingredients except milk, and mix well.
    • Slowly add the milk and make a thin batter, if required add water.
    • Since I was running short of milk and making with 3 cups of flour, I added 2 parts milk, 1 part water.
    • Let it rest for 5 minutes.
    • Heat a nonstick pan and add butter.
    • Pour a ladleful of batter and swirl for the batter to coat the pan.
    • Simmer the flame and let it cook for 2 minutes.
    • Flip to the other side and cook for 2 more minutes.
    • Serve hot with condensed milk drizzled on top.
